Abstract

The invention relates to a pill-dispenser (1) for distributing pills one-by-one comprising a casing (20) and an internal element (10) which is slidingly insertable therein and displaceable thereinside along a limited distance. Said internal element comprises a pill storage chamber (12), a pill output channel (13) and a return spring (14) supported by the casing (20), for example by the surface (22) of the casing (20) bottom. The inventive pill-dispenser is characterised in that the internal element (10) is made of a material, for instance polypropylene (PP) whose elasticity is less than that of polyoxymethylen (POM) and the return spring (14k) prevents the premature spring force decrease thanks to a certain combination of the spring shape, material and the fixing point thereof to the internal element (10).

In the EP 0 831 035 B1 a tablet dispenser is described with a arranged at the bottom of the inner part leaf-shaped return spring. This return spring is pushed in the tablet output, ie at the then taking place within the housing displacement of the inner part, against the bottom surface of the housing and thereby tensioned. By relaxation, the return spring presses after completion of the dispensing operation, the inner part back to its original position. The inner part with the return spring of this tablet dispenser is currently made of POM (polyoxymethylene to DIN 7728 T1) and is relatively expensive. Corresponding attempts to replace the expensive POM by the cheaper PP (polypropylene according to DIN 7728 T1 and DIN 600001 T1), failed so far because the return spring loses its spring force during prolonged use and thus the reliability of the tablet dispenser is significantly reduced.

Claims (4)

  1. Pill dispenser (1) for delivery of pills one-by-one, comprising a housing (20) and an inner member (10), which is slidable in the housing (20) and displaceable therein with limited stroke and which consists of a pill storage chamber (12) and a pill output shaft (13) as well as a restoring spring (14) of rod-shaped or leaf-shaped construction, which is supported against the base surface (22) of the housing (20), wherein the restoring spring (14) consists of the original material of the inner member (10) and the inner member (10) and the restoring spring (14a to 14d) are made of a material which is less resilient by comparison with the material POM (polyoxymethylene), characterised in that the restoring spring (14a to 14d) is made of PP (polypropylene) and is fastened by one of its two ends laterally to a side wall (15) of the pill output shaft (13) in the vicinity of the base surface (22).
  2. Pill dispenser (1) according to claim 1, characterised in that the restoring spring (14b) is arranged parallel to the base surface (22) of the housing (20) and the free end is supported at the base surface (22) by means of a web (14b').
  3. Pill dispenser (1) according to claim 1, characterised in that the restoring spring (14c) fastened at one end is so pre-arched upwardly by a bias that its free end is supported with an obtuse angle at the base surface (22) of the housing (20).
  4. Pill dispenser (1) according to claim 1, characterised in that the restoring spring (14d) fastened at both ends is so fastened with a bias between the side wall (15) of the pill output shaft (13) and the side wall (16) of the inner member (10) that its middle part (14d') arches downwardly and this middle part (14d') is supported against the base surface (22) of the housing (20).
